Papaaloa, HI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Papaaloa?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Papaaloa Studio Apartments | $1,650 | $1,150 | $1,900 |
Papaaloa 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,000 | $3,000 | $3,000 |
Papaaloa 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,183 | $1,450 | $2,500 |
Papaaloa 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,393 | $1,950 | $2,800 |
Papaaloa 4 Bedroom Apartments | $5,500 | $5,500 | $5,500 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Papaaloa
How much are Studio apartments in Papaaloa?
There are currently 3 Studio Apartments in Papaaloa with rent ranges from $1,150 to $1,900 with an average price of $1,650.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Papaaloa c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Papaaloa range from $1,450 to $2,500.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,183.
How expensive are Papaaloa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 4 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Papaaloa on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,950 to $2,800 - averaging $2,393 for the location.
